Advance on the Application and Mechanism of Bacillus coagulans in Pig Breeding

Abstract: In recent years, intensive farming has become the development direction of animal husbandry, with the larger and larger scale of breeding. Especially, as a pillar industry related to people's livelihood, pig breeding accounts for more than half of the whole animal husbandry. On the basis of ensuring the sustainable development of pig breeding industry, how to improve production efficiency and achieve resistance-free farming has become a current research hotspot. As a new type of feed probiotics, Bacillus coagulans has the properties of both lactic acid bacteria and bacillus, which can not only produce lactic acid, but also form spores. There are such functions as improving the intestinal health of pigs, building up the immunity and disease resistance, regulating the balance of intestinal flora and boosting the performance of animal production, so it has a great application prospect in pig breeding. The biological characteristics of Bacillus coagulans were reviewed in this paper. Meanwhile, the paper focuses on the effects of Bacillus coagulans on pig production performance in non-resistant diet, alternative antibiotics, diets containing antibiotics, mixed with other additives and other aspects. Combined with the existing experimental results, the mechanism of Bacillus coagulans on improving the growth performance of pigs was analyzed from the balance of intestinal health, digestion and absorption, immunity and intestinal flora. The problems and suggestions in the application of Bacillus coagulans in pig breeding were also put forward in order to provide reference for the further development and application of Bacillus coagulans preparation.
